  • the invention relates to a spring element for a milling table according to the preamble of claim 1.
  • Such a spring element is from the US 4,132,256 previously known.
  • the spring element described therein consists of a leaf spring. This is bent to a bay. The two free ends of the leaf spring lie flat against each other and are screwed to a spring carrier of the milling table. The loop-shaped free end can come against a workpiece to apply this against a stop or the like.
  • the spring element here has a pressure shoe in trapezoidal shape.
  • the US 5,289,861 describes a spring element in the form of a slider with a hammer head-shaped projection which is spring-loaded in a carrier.
  • the invention has for its object to further develop a generic spring element nutzsvorteilhaft.
  • the spring element has a circumferentially closed leaf spring.
  • This leaf spring has a substantially elliptical shape, wherein the major axis of the ellipse is preferably more than twice as long as the minor axis of the ellipse.
  • the leaf spring having spring element may be made of plastic.
  • the spring element also has a support body. This has a longitudinal slot. Through the longitudinal slot, the shaft of a clamping screw or a clamping pin protrude, which cooperates with the sliding block.
  • the leaf spring is integrally attached to the support body.
  • the thus configured spring element can be manufactured as an injection molded part.
  • the support body is preferably formed in the region of the small semi-axis of the ellipse of the leaf spring.
  • the longitudinal slot can then lie in alignment with the extension to the semi-minor axis.
  • the adjustment aid is a step mounted in the region of the narrow ends of the elliptical spring.
  • the vertical position of the spring element to the work plate or the distance position of the spring element for rip fence can be adjusted using this level. It is adjusted to the thickness or width of the workpiece. Since the slightly curved belly of the leaf spring protrudes beyond this abutment surface, the leaf spring is stretched while shortening the small semi-axis when moving the workpiece.
  • the step may be formed by a kink of the spring. But it is also possible to form the step from a hump.
  • Figures 1 and 2 show a milling table 1. This has a horizontal work plate 2. From the bottom 4 of the work plate 2 project obliquely L-shaped legs 9, the free ends are each provided with a foot cap 10 made of rubber.
  • the underside 4 has at its two longitudinal edge sides in each case an angle rail 14, which serves for stabilization.
  • At the front side angle rail 14 is also a housing 11 for a switch.
  • This guide slot 5 On the upper side 23 of the work plate 2 there is a guide slot 5 extending in the longitudinal direction (Y direction).
  • This guide slot 5 has a T-shaped profile.
  • a sliding block can slide, which is associated with an angle stop 3.
  • the angle stop 3 can be fixed by means of a clamping nut 6 in its angular position. It can be moved within the guide slot 5 in the Y direction.
  • a clamping nut 58 also supports a later described spring element 54 in the guide slot 5.
  • the clamping nut 58 fixes the spring element 54 in both the X and Y directions.
  • the guide grooves 7 are spaced from each other. Also in these guide 7 store sliding blocks, which cooperate with clamping nuts 61. By tightening the clamping nuts 61 a stop jaw carrier 48 can be fixed in position. When loosening clamping nuts 61, the stop jaw carrier 48 can be moved in the X direction. Its distance from the cutter can be adjusted.
  • the stop jaw carrier 48 forms a support surface 55 extending substantially perpendicular to the upper side 23. On this support surface 55 store two stop jaws 51.
  • the stop jaws 51 can be displaced towards each other in the direction Y.
  • a pull piece 56 which is designed as a carriage bolt, passes through a longitudinal slot 49. The distance between the two adjoining narrow edges 51 "of the stop jaws 51 can be adjusted to the diameter of the milling cutter (not shown) the two stop jaws 51st
  • a clamping nut 59 On the back 57 of the stop jaw carrier 58 is a clamping nut 59 which is screwed onto the pulling piece 56. By means of the clamping nut 59, the position of the stop jaw 51 can be fixed.
  • the longitudinal narrow edges 51 'of the stop jaw 51 have an L-shaped configuration. Inside is an L-shaped portion 48 'of the stop jaw carrier opposite.
  • the L-shaped portion 48 'and the narrow edge 51' together form a T-shaped guide groove 52 for a sliding block 53.
  • a spring element 54 is fixed. This is also done by means of a clamping nut 60.
  • the above-mentioned spring elements 54 on the one hand form a hold-down, which presses the workpiece against the upper side 23 of the work plate 2, and on the other side a horizontal pressure piece which presses the workpiece against the stop jaws 48.
  • the spring elements 54 have the shape described below:
  • the spring element 54 consists of a plastic part. It has an elongated support body 46 which has a longitudinal slot 56. With help of the slot 56, the spring element 54 is fixed to the work plate 2 or the stop jaw carrier 48. For this purpose, a clamping screw or the like passes through the slot 56.
  • an elliptical leaf spring 63 is integrally formed at one end of the support body 64.
  • the belly 69 which is opposite to the narrow end of the support body 64, forms the pressure surface, which presses the spring element 64 against the workpiece.
  • the belly 69 has a large radius.
  • the two narrow ends of the leaf spring 66 have a small radius.
  • steps 67 are provided in the region of the narrow ends, which can be placed on top of the edge of the workpiece. As a result, the spring escape path of the pressure surface 69 is then defined.
  • the step 67 may be formed by a kink 68 of the end portion of the leaf spring 63. But it is also envisaged that in this area, the leaf spring 63 forms a step 67, which can be placed on top of the workpiece.
  • the belly 69 of the leaf spring 63 can move in the direction of the support body 64.
  • the elasticity of the leaf spring 63 then ensures the required contact pressure on the one hand against the upper side 23 of the work plate 2 and on the other hand against the stop jaw 51st
